products description :
This gene encodes a member of the peptidyl-prolyl cis-trans isomerase (PPIase) family. PPIases catalyze the cis-trans isomerization of proline imidic peptide bonds in oligopeptides and accelerate the folding of proteins. The encoded protein is a cyclosporin binding-protein and may play a role in cyclosporin A-mediated immunosuppression. The protein can also interact with several HIV proteins, including p55 gag, Vpr, and capsid protein, and has been shown to be necessary for the formation of infectious HIV virions.

uniprot summary :
PPIA: PPIases accelerate the folding of proteins. It catalyzes the cis-trans isomerization of proline imidic peptide bonds in oligopeptides. Interacts with HIV-1 Capsid protein. Binds cyclosporin A (CsA). CsA mediates some of its effects via an inhibitory action on PPIase. Belongs to the cyclophilin-type PPIase family. PPIase A subfamily. Protein type: RNA-binding; EC 5.2.1.8; Isomerase; Cyclophilin. Chromosomal Location of Human Ortholog: 7p13.
